引言
西药在现代医学中扮演着重要角色,但许多药物都存在副作用,其中之一就是可能导致体重增加。本文将深入探讨西药副作用中体重增加的原因,并提供一些避免或减轻这种副作用的方法。
西药副作用与体重增加的关系
1. 药物成分的影响
许多药物中含有可能导致体重增加的成分,如糖皮质激素、抗抑郁药、抗精神病药等。这些药物通过影响人体的代谢、食欲和脂肪分布,从而导致体重增加。
2. 药物作用机制
一些药物通过改变大脑中的神经递质水平,影响食欲和能量消耗。例如,抗抑郁药可以通过增加食欲和减少能量消耗来导致体重增加。
避免药物副作用导致的体重增加的方法
1. 选择合适的药物
在选择药物时,应考虑药物的副作用,并尽可能选择对体重影响较小的药物。例如,对于抑郁症患者,可以选择副作用较小的选择性5-羟色胺再摄取抑制剂(SSRI)。
2. 调整用药剂量
在医生的指导下,根据患者的具体情况调整用药剂量,以减少药物的副作用。
3. 改变生活方式
即使在使用药物时,也应保持健康的生活方式,如合理饮食、适量运动等,以减轻药物对体重的影响。
4. 定期监测体重
在使用可能导致体重增加的药物期间,应定期监测体重,以便及时发现并采取措施。
举例说明
1. 抗抑郁药
以SSRI为例,这类药物通过抑制5-羟色胺的再摄取,减轻抑郁症状。然而,部分患者在使用过程中可能出现体重增加的副作用。以下是一段示例代码,展示了如何计算SSRI类药物的剂量:
def calculate_dosage(weight, age, gender):
if gender == 'male':
dosage = weight * 0.5
elif gender == 'female':
dosage = weight * 0.4
else:
dosage = weight * 0.45
if age < 18:
dosage *= 0.8
return dosage
weight = 70 # 体重
age = 25 # 年龄
gender = 'female' # 性别
dosage = calculate_dosage(weight, age, gender)
print(f"推荐的剂量为:{dosage}mg")
2. 糖皮质激素
糖皮质激素可能导致体重增加,尤其是在面部、颈部、躯干和四肢。以下是一段示例代码,展示了如何计算糖皮质激素的剂量:
def calculate_corticosteroid_dosage(weight):
dosage = weight * 0.2
return dosage
weight = 70 # 体重
dosage = calculate_corticosteroid_dosage(weight)
print(f"推荐的剂量为:{dosage}mg")
结论
西药副作用导致的体重增加是一个值得关注的问题。通过选择合适的药物、调整用药剂量、改变生活方式和定期监测体重,可以有效避免或减轻药物副作用带来的体重增加。在用药过程中,患者应与医生保持密切沟通,共同制定合理的治疗方案。
